From 64002948318a61f58fbd891bdc529a80c3112823 Mon Sep 17 00:00:00 2001 From: Christian Hewitt Date: Wed, 7 May 2014 19:13:11 +0400 Subject: [PATCH] atvclient: update sources to address #3190 --- packages/sysutils/remote/atvclient/package.mk | 4 +-- ...tvclient-0.1-macbook_macmini_support.patch | 31 ------------------- 2 files changed, 2 insertions(+), 33 deletions(-) delete mode 100644 packages/sysutils/remote/atvclient/patches/atvclient-0.1-macbook_macmini_support.patch diff --git a/packages/sysutils/remote/atvclient/package.mk b/packages/sysutils/remote/atvclient/package.mk index af745b15cb..8cd023ebca 100644 --- a/packages/sysutils/remote/atvclient/package.mk +++ b/packages/sysutils/remote/atvclient/package.mk @@ -17,12 +17,12 @@ ################################################################################ PKG_NAME="atvclient" -PKG_VERSION="0.1" +PKG_VERSION="50faf80" PKG_REV="1" PKG_ARCH="any" PKG_LICENSE="GPL" PKG_SITE="http://github.com/Evinyatar/atvclient/wiki" -PKG_URL="$DISTRO_SRC/$PKG_NAME-$PKG_VERSION.tar.bz2" +PKG_URL="$DISTRO_SRC/$PKG_NAME-$PKG_VERSION.tar.xz" PKG_DEPENDS_TARGET="toolchain libusb-compat" PKG_PRIORITY="optional" PKG_SECTION="system/remote" diff --git a/packages/sysutils/remote/atvclient/patches/atvclient-0.1-macbook_macmini_support.patch b/packages/sysutils/remote/atvclient/patches/atvclient-0.1-macbook_macmini_support.patch deleted file mode 100644 index 535103500b..0000000000 --- a/packages/sysutils/remote/atvclient/patches/atvclient-0.1-macbook_macmini_support.patch +++ /dev/null @@ -1,31 +0,0 @@ ---- a/src/atvclient.cpp -+++ b/src/atvclient.cpp -@@ -24,8 +24,16 @@ - - #include "xbmcclient.h" - --#define VENDOR_APPLE 0x05ac --#define PRODUCT_IR 0x8241 -+#define VENDOR_APPLE 0x05ac -+#define PRODUCT_APPLE_IR_0 0x8240 -+#define PRODUCT_APPLE_IR_1 0x8241 -+#define PRODUCT_APPLE_IR_2 0x8242 -+ -+#define IS_APPLE_REMOTE(dev) ((dev->descriptor.idVendor == VENDOR_APPLE) && \ -+ ((dev->descriptor.idProduct == PRODUCT_APPLE_IR_0) || \ -+ (dev->descriptor.idProduct == PRODUCT_APPLE_IR_1) || \ -+ (dev->descriptor.idProduct == PRODUCT_APPLE_IR_2))) -+ - - #define LEDMODE_OFF 0 - #define LEDMODE_AMBER 1 -@@ -264,8 +272,7 @@ static usb_dev_handle *find_ir(void) - - for (bus = usb_busses; bus; bus = bus->next) { - for (dev = bus->devices; dev; dev = dev->next) -- if (dev->descriptor.idVendor == VENDOR_APPLE -- && dev->descriptor.idProduct == PRODUCT_IR) -+ if(IS_APPLE_REMOTE(dev)) - return usb_open(dev); - } -